摘要:
A method is described for flipping the direction of thecaxes of consecutive active CdS or ZnS layers in multilayer piezoelectric transducers. Such transducers are capable of higher powers, broader bandwidths, and greater conversion efficiencies than either single‐layer films or alternating active/passive multilayer films.

摘要:
The use of a double resonator with two single‐wavelength paths has allowed experimental study of interactions among lines of a pulsed water‐vapor laser. Twelve recent assignments of laser lines to transitions involving the (001), (100), and (020) states of H2O are confirmed. Ambiguity in the assignment of the line at 47.25 &mgr; has been successfully resolved by this technique.

摘要:
A theory for light extinction of LiTaO3in terms of the nonuniformity of its natural birefringence is presented. The local gradient of the natural birefringence is obtained by observing the fringe pattern appearing on the crystal between crossed polarizers, and the extinction ratios are measured using a He&sngbnd;Ne laser. Agreement between the expected and the observed values is quite good, and simple technique for evaluating the crystal quality for light modulation is established.

摘要:
A tunable optical parametric oscillator using a 5145‐Å argon laser as a pump and lithium niobate as the nonlinear material is reported. The oscillator is constructed in a manner such that the total multimode power of the pumping laser is useful for pumping the oscillator. Operation far from degenerate, combined with a relatively long crystal, leads to measured bandwidths of oscillation about ten times less than those previously reported.
